Denver Nuggets Analysis

The Denver Nuggets, fresh off their opening victory, have quickly established themselves as an offensive juggernaut in the early stages of this NBA season. With an average score of 119 points per game and a remarkable field goal percentage of 52.7%, it’s clear that the Nuggets have harnessed a robust offensive rhythm. Their 3-point shooting is not to be overlooked either. Hitting at a 41.2% clip, this dimension of their game not only stretches the floor but also poses a significant threat to opposing defenses, forcing them to guard the perimeter actively.

Defensively, the Nuggets are far from complacent. The team has been assertive, evident from the 9 steals and 6 blocks they average per game. This aggressive stance on defense is complemented by their commendable rebounding efforts. Averaging 42 rebounds per game, with a significant 33 of them being defensive, shows their prowess in controlling the boards and limiting opponents’ second-chance points. This balance between offense and defense will be key against a Memphis side looking to bounce back.

Memphis Grizzlies Analysis

Memphis, despite their loss, displayed a commendable offensive effort. They are averaging 104 points per game, but their 3-point shooting has been subpar, clocking in at just 27.9%. Their ability to get to the free-throw line more frequently is a redeeming quality, boasting an 80% conversion rate. The Memphis Grizzlies have shown resilience in rebounding from early setbacks in previous seasons, and this matchup offers them a prime chance to improve upon any offensive issues or synergies between starters and bench players that might hinder performance. Their home court, FedExForum, has traditionally served as an invaluable platform, giving the Grizzlies that extra boost of motivation from fans who love them so much.

On the defensive side, the Grizzlies have been fairly balanced, with 7 blocks and 8 steals per game. Their primary concern will be enhancing their defensive rebounding to restrict second-chance opportunities for the Nuggets.

Desmond Bane is the beacon for the Grizzlies. Scoring 31 points in their opener, his ability to create shots and contribute defensively with 2 steals per game makes him invaluable. Bane’s matchup against Denver’s defense will be instrumental in determining the outcome of this game.
